Fourth of July Fireworks Cause Devastating Fires in Denver Metro Area

By Adria Iraheta, Denver7

Fourth of July celebrations took a tragic turn in the Denver metro area this year, as multiple families were left homeless after fires sparked by fireworks.

On Pebblewood Ct. in unincorporated Douglas County, South Metro Fire Rescue crews responded to a fire at a home late in the night. The flames had engulfed the garage and were spreading to the attic.

Thankfully, Douglas County Sheriff’s deputies assisted in evacuating the residents of the home while SMFR firefighters worked to contain the blaze. Several pets, including dogs and cats, were rescued and reported to be unharmed.

“Due to the intensity of the fire in the garage, neighboring homes had to be evacuated as a precaution,” explained South Metro Fire Rescue spokesperson Connor Christian.
